Job Description
| BUILDING SUPERVISOR |
Job Code: 2150 Pay Grade: 015
FLSA Status: Exempt
|
| General Functions |
| |
This position is responsible to provide supervision for the following five customer service areas: Permitting, Records, Contractors Licensing, Plans Coordination and Inspections. The position also interprets and administers Building regulations in accordance with applicable state and local ordinances. |
| |
| Representative Duties /Assignments |
| |
- Provides oversight and supervision for five customer service areas.
- Manages the day-to-day office operations including direct supervision of the Senior and Permit Analysts on the issuance of permits, licenses and other related divisional operations.
- Serves as the divisional representative for coordination of county-sponsored programs, i.e., incentive and recognition programs.
- Prepares reports from data on staff productivity as it relates to customer assistance, service times, and telephone activity.
- Coordinates activities with other divisions, business/property owners, contractors and design professionals in order to accomplish goals and complete tasks.
- Completes other duties as assigned.

| Minimum Qualifications |
| |
Graduation from an accredited institution with an Associates degree in Business or Public Administration, Management, or a closely related field or, sixty (60) credit hours towards a degree specified, and three (3) years experience in a customer service capacity in building inspection/plans review. Requires extensive experience and knowledge of the Division of Building Safety’s business rules and operating systems, to include IBM Permitting System, Customer Sign-In system, FastTrack online Member Services. |
| |
| Preferences |
| |
Experience working in a high volume, fast paced office environment. |
